E. Williams Dead. A Former Resident of Grattan, and Brother of A.M. Williams of This City. Alderman George E. Williams of Ionia, died at 2:30 o’clock Monday afternoon at his home, West Lincoln avenue, in that city, after an extended illness. He had been able to ride out as late as two weeks ago, but had been practically confined to the house since last fall with chronic heart trouble. He was conscious to the last. At the above hour he asked to be moved from his chair to the couch, when he almost instantly expired. Mr. Williams was one of Ionia’s most worthy and respected citizens. He went from Grattan to Ionia about ten years ago and was about 61 years of age. He was a Mason, member of Grattan lodge, F. & A. M., and of the O.E.S. of Ionia. He was also an old soldier but did not belong to the post. For years he has not had the use of one lung, as a result of his experience in the army. He was elected a member of the common council last fall to fill vacancy caused by the resignation of Glenn L. Williams, but ill health had prevented him from attending more than one or two meetings. Many friends will grieve with his family over his death. He leaves his wife and three sons, Fred L., attorney at Cedar Springs, Glenn L., stenographer for the state tax commission, and Frank L., with Hall, the Detroit druggist. The funeral services were held Wednesday at 2 p.m. ------------ Smyrna – We received word Tuesday of the death of Geo. Williams of Ionia, a former resident of this place and a pioneer of Otisco township.
